Comments: Principle of the assay The purpose of the assay is to identify compounds that are dissimilar in structure and function to Retigabine. The tested compounds have been identified as active in primary screen assay (PubChem AID 2239) and confirmatory screen assay (PubChem AID 2287).And also they have been identified as active on KCNQ2 W236L-CHO stable cell line ( PubChem AID 2558 ), which is insensitive to Retigabine modulation and are sharing the structure similarity (Tanimoto) 0.97. This assay employs automated patch clamp (Ionworks Quattro) to investigate the current response of KCNQ2-CHO cell line in the presence or absence of test compounds. Compounds were tested in quadruplicates at multiple concentrations and their effects were evaluated by the calculated current change in percentage, normalized with negative control.
